On this day March 2 1987 Exposé released their debut album Exposure. The album helped define the freestyle and dance pop sound of the late 1980s blending infectious melodies with high energy production.
Exposure reached number 16 on the Billboard 200 charts and featured several hit singles...
On February 20, 1988, Seasons Change by Exposé topped the Billboard Hot 100, becoming the number one song in America. The hit ballad held the top spot from February 20 to February 26 and also climbed to number one in Canada.
